It would be nice if plugin allows to keep authorisation on Yandex from time to
time it is used. Or if it could use KWallet to save username/password: I do not
see need in typing them every time I want to upload my photo(s).

Reproducible: Always

Steps to Reproduce:
1. Open image in any application that use kipi and start plugin (eg Gwenview ->
Plugins -> Export -> Export to Yandex.fotki)
2. Type valid username and password.
3. Now you can upload your image or do nothing - it doesn't matter.
4. Quit the application.

Actual Results:  
5. Try to repeat p.1 and you'll see authorisation dialog again, with empty
fileds, so you'll need to authorise again.  

Expected Results:  
5. After reloading of application (and  plugin, i mean, of course) it should
remember at least my username and password OR automatically send them to yandex
server.
